The Recreation Operator 1 Arena-Parks position is responsible for daily arena operations from September to April, as well as daily parks operations from April to August. Responsibilities include but are not limited to providing high quality customer service, arena ice plant maintenance, ice resurfacer operations, safe operation and preventative maintenance of a variety of motorized equipment, garbage removal and recycling, janitorial and grounds maintenance, snow removal, inspection and documentation, seasonal start up and shut down of the arena, trail parks and playground maintenance, event support and building repairs. This position is focused on ensuring that the Town of Devon arena, facilities, trails, and public spaces are inspected and well-maintained for public safety. Due to the changing needs of each season and the wide range of responsibilities, attention to detail, excellent customer service skills and well-honed mechanical and building repair expertise are required. |
